What Are Probiotics?
Probiotics are live cultures of beneficial bacteria that bring balance to the gut. These tiny microorganisms promote healthy digestion and keep bad bacteria in check. A dog-specific probiotic product, in particular, can help maintain canine gut health. It adds specific strains that boost dogs' digestion and improve their overall comfort, among other benefits.
Why Gut Health Matters for Canines
A dog's gut works like the command center for their digestion and immune function. When healthy bacteria thrive, food breaks down smoothly. Nutrients then get absorbed properly, and the immune system stays strong. Without a balanced gut, your pup may face tummy troubles or bigger health problems.

How Powdered Probiotics Differ From Other Forms
Powdered probiotics mix right into dogs' meals without fuss. Unlike capsules or tablets, powders blend with food, so pets don't notice them. They deliver helpful cultures directly to the gastrointestinal tract, where they can support the gut more smoothly. This form also allows flexibility with serving sizes. They're easier to adjust based on weight, diet, or specific probiotic needs.

Supports Digestive Health
Probiotics help balance the gut flora in the digestive system. This stable state can aid digestion and help ease common issues like gastrointestinal upset or diarrhea. Also, with certain probiotics at work, food moves through smoothly, and nutrients get absorbed better.
Strengthens the Immune System
Dog probiotics support immune health by boosting beneficial microorganisms that crowd out harmful bacteria. This gives your pup's body a better chance to fight off health problems before they start. With the right strains, dogs can enjoy more energy, fewer upsets, and a better defense system every day.
Reduces Gas, Bloating, and Bad Breath
By supporting a healthy gut flora, probiotics help limit fermentation that often causes discomfort and odors. A balanced digestive system means fewer awkward smells and less bloating for your pup. With friendly bacteria at work, your pooch feels lighter, and you enjoy fresher breath when they snuggle close.
Improves Nutrient Absorption
With more good bacteria in the digestive tract, nutrients from dog food get absorbed instead of wasted. This probiotic boost supports growth, energy, and harmony. Canine-friendly probiotic strains also create short-chain fatty acids, which improve the way the gut processes fiber and other key nutrients for lasting wellness.
Promotes Overall Wellness
A stable gut environment helps improve mood, energy, and daily comfort. Probiotics also support immune health, help reduce discomfort, and encourage smoother digestion. With consistent use, these live microorganisms promote overall wellness, helping dogs stay active, happy, and balanced from the inside out.

Choosing the Best Probiotic Powder for Dogs
Picking the right probiotic product for your pup starts with quality ingredients. Look for those backed by research, with a vet-approved formula and billions of CFUs (colony-forming units). Natural options often work better than synthetic ones since they pair smoothly with most diets. Always check labels, compare products, and consult a veterinarian to find a probiotic supplement that's safe and effective for your furry friend.
How To Use Dog Probiotic Powders
Dog probiotic powders are simple to add to daily meals. Just sprinkle the recommended amount over your dog's food, and let the live microorganisms get to work in their digestive tract. Start giving smaller servings if your pup is new to probiotics, then gradually increase as directed. Always follow product labels and consult your vet for guidance.

Can I give my puppy a probiotic supplement?
Yes, puppies can take probiotic supplements if they're formulated for young dogs. Such products may help puppies build healthy gut bacteria early on. This support can aid digestion as their diet changes and their system grows stronger. Always consult your veterinarian before adding probiotics to your puppy's routine to confirm the right strain, dosage, and product.
How long should my dog stay on probiotics?
Dogs can stay on probiotics for the long term, as these are specifically formulated to support ongoing gut health. A daily serving helps maintain healthy bacteria in the digestive tract. Some dogs, though, may only need probiotics during times of stress or digestive upset. Your veterinarian can recommend how long to continue based on your pet's specific needs.
Can I give human probiotics to my dog?
It's best not to give human probiotics to dogs because canines need strains tailored to their digestive system. Dog-specific probiotics contain certain strains chosen specially for canine gut health. Human products may not provide the right bacteria and could cause gastrointestinal upset. To support healthy gut balance, always choose probiotic supplements formulated for dogs and follow your vet's recommendations for safe use.
